## Load Testing the Checkout Flow

Before approving changes to the Tillhaven checkout service, run the Cartpress load suite against staging. The harness reads its settings from loadtest/.env: set TARGET_RPS to 400 and RAMP_SECONDS to 120 for the standard profile. Synthetic payment calls must be signed or the gateway stub rejects them, so immediately after those two lines, add the signing credential on its own line.

vault entry, fawif-tadup: COURIER_KEY29=fba3dedb47dad65bab6e255d088f1

Ticket PARC-2214: Webhook connection failures

The Loomis parcel-tracking webhook intermittently fails to persist delivery events since Tuesday's failover. Errors show pool exhaustion, not auth. Retries drain the queue but drop ~2% of events. For the security review: no credentials changed during the failover window, and TLS remains enforced end to end. To reproduce, point a staging consumer at the events store using the connection details below.

replica DSN, tahog-yaweg: mongodb://istix_svc:Aw@db-4c6e.zemvargrid.test:5432/tamath

Ticket: Loyalty-points ledger reconciliation for the Pointcrest program is ready for review. New team members: the ledger replays daily earn/burn events and flags mismatches against the Tallyvine store. All discrepancies under 50 points auto-resolve; larger ones need manual sign-off. This change cannot merge until approved by the responsible owner named below.

account owner for bafof-yaguf: Norir Tamys Jormir Isteth

Step 4: deploy the Queuecrest autoscaler after the worker fleet is healthy. It polls queue depth every 15s and scales between the min/max set in scaler.yaml. Don't lower the poll interval; the broker rate-limits stats calls. Verify scaling events appear in the ops dashboard. To let the scaler read broker metrics, add this line to your env file.

sealed setting: LEDGER_TOKEN20=6148d35bbb480b0ab79e